Do you like cute pixel graphics?
Do you like bullet hell action with a hint of roguelike?
Do you like fishing and farming with some interior house designing?
But most importantly, do you like good free games?.... yes I know good free games sounds like a oxymoron, but this game is good and free.
Then you should try out HoloCure, the only thing you can lose is your time, and trust me you can lose a lot of it when the "just one more run syndrome" sets in.

This is my nomination for "The care of the craft" award also known as the Steam award you name yourself.
My reasons for giving this nomination to Rabi - Ribi is because when I bought the game, I didn't expect to much of it.
I thought, it was just another indie 2D platformer that had got the strange idea of adding a bullet hell shooter into the mix, which was the reasons I wanted to try it in the first place, you know just to see how it would work and what I got was probably one of the best 2D platformers I have ever played.
The characters, the story, the art and the gameplay are all really well done but the two things that are brilliantly done are the boss battles and the music, but that is still not the entire reason for this nomination.
Because after the game released the developer has been busy patching the game with a few bug fixes, a lot of gameplay tweaks and additional content which most of have been for free and as we all know the gaming industry of today, that's some dedication we don't usually see too often.
What we do see a lot of however are game breaking bugs at release and a lot of paid dlc and thats why, when you make something great and want to make it better for everyone, then you should be given some recognition for it.
